COFI-trained parents joined the Illinois Coalition for Immigrant and Refugee Rights (ICIRR) and partners to celebrate Safe Schools for All (House Bill 3247), a new law that protects free education to all students, regardless of immigration status! COFI-trained leaders in POWER-PAC IL included this bill on their “Moms on a Mission” legislative agenda in 2025 and made phone calls to their legislators, asking them to support the bill before the session ended.
Chicago Leader Rosalia spoke to Telemundo about what the new law means to her as a parent, especially during a time when the federal government is ramping up deportations and immigration enforcement. The law also requires schools to develop procedures for law enforcement requests to enter a building.
